94 Mustang Wheel Question
Buying a 94 GT Mustang and want to put 15x8 Draglites on the back and 15x31/2 on the front. Can anyone tell me back spacing to fit 275/60 Drag Radials on the rear and what size front tire will work. Also can you provide any pics on how they look with this setup. Thanks...

Re: 94 Mustang Wheel Question
15 x 8 requires a 5.5 back spacing.
...or you can use: 15 x 9 with 6.0 bs 15 x10 with 6.5 bs All 3 sizes will fit the wheelwell with 275 tire. This pic shows my 95 GT with 15 x 8 ( 5.5 bs) using a 295-55-15 drag radial http://i64.tinypic.com/2hqsaq0.jpg |

Re: 94 Mustang Wheel Question
I run mine with 15X10's on the back with the 30X9" Goodyears. 5.5" backspace but I had to clearance the front edge of the wheel well and roll the lip opening. I was rubbing when at speed with the tire roll-out. The sides would rub when the car squats good without rolling the wheel well. I think the disk brake 8.8 housing is 3/4" wider than the older drum brake cars.
